Nectarines, Peaches, Plums and Apricots, these Aussie summer fruits are all-rounders, versatile, nutrient rich and sweet yet healthy. Do you know that summer fruits may also be called stone fruit because of their pit seed?

If you are a healthy eater like me, then you will like Australian summer fruits because these natural superfoods are low in calories and Glycemic Index, helping restore energy, satisfy cravings in a healthy way, and keeping you fuller for longer. It also provides significant dietary fibre, potassium and antioxidants that encourage healthy digestion :

taste australia sweeter when shared summer fruits peach

Peaches provide excellent anti-inflammatory, antimicrobial and antioxidant properties that help decrease the development of inflammatory joint conditions.

Nectarines provide a good source of potassium which regulates blood pressure and reduces the risk of a heart attack.

taste australia sweeter when shared summer fruits sugar plum

Plums are a low glycemic index fruit, which helps to control blood sugar and also contain vitamin K which is a key nutrient for healthy bones and teeth.

Apricots are a low kilojoule fruit and rich in vitamin A and beta carotene which is beneficial for eye health. Apricots also have a low Glycaemic Index of 34, providing slow released energy to help you feel fuller for longer.

Australia produces some of the best fruits in the world thanks to its unique micro-climates that intensify sweetness. Farmers also have generations of expertise, and apply strict bio-security and food safety measures to guarantee the tastiest and safest fruit.

Store the summer fruits at room temperature if you prefer sweet and juicy fruits; they will become softer and juicier each day. If you prefer crunchy fruits, then keep in the refrigerator as they will not continue to ripen.
